Вопросы по теме 'rolling-computation'

Python - функции прокрутки для объекта GroupBy
У меня есть объект временного ряда grouped типа <pandas.core.groupby.SeriesGroupBy object at 0x03F1A9F0> . grouped.sum() дает желаемый результат, но я не могу заставить Rolling_sum работать с объектом groupby . Есть ли способ применить...
87637 просмотров

Панды: скользящее среднее по временному интервалу
У меня есть куча данных опроса; Я хочу вычислить скользящее среднее значение Pandas, чтобы получить оценку на каждый день на основе трехдневного окна. Согласно этому вопросу , функции rolling_* вычисляют окно на основе на указанном количестве...
137648 просмотров

Подвижная сумма по датам
У меня большой набор данных, который я хотел бы вычислить для скользящей годовой суммы столбца. Это должен быть точный год, поэтому я не могу использовать rollapply, поскольку он основан на определенном количестве дней, а не на фактических датах....
1193 просмотров
schedule 18.07.2022

Как эффективно вычислить скользящее уникальное количество во временном ряду панд?
У меня есть временной ряд людей, посещающих здание. У каждого человека есть уникальный идентификатор. Для каждой записи во временном ряду я хочу знать количество уникальных людей, посетивших здание за последние 365 дней (т. е. скользящий уникальный...
6948 просмотров

Применение прокатки к серии списков
Предположим, что у вас есть код: def test(x): # some function that operates on a list of lists # and returns a value import pandas as pd data = pd.Series([1,2,3], [4,5,6], [7,8,9]) x = data.rolling(2).apply(lambda x: test(x)) print(x)...
76 просмотров
schedule 17.03.2023

Pandas: использование скользящих окон с пользовательскими функциями
У меня есть кадр данных, из которого я оцениваю 10-летние скользящие средние различных видов с синтаксисом скользящего стиля старого стиля: `pandas.rolling_mean(df['x'], 10)`, `pandas.rolling_median(df['x'], 10)` а также...
1555 просмотров
schedule 26.01.2024

Создайте скользящий список в R
Учитывая вектор (столбец фрейма данных), я хотел бы создать скользящий вектор. l = 0:10 Вернется (с окном 3): [0, 1, 2], [1, 2, 3], [2, 3, 4], [3, 4, 5] ...
314 просмотров
schedule 06.11.2023

Скользящая сумма определенного окна в R
Я хочу рассчитать текущую сумму следующих 5 строк. В этом случае в строке 1 будет отображаться сумма чисел от строки 2 до строки 6. Последние 5 строк фрейма данных могут быть заполнены NA. Данные выглядят так введите здесь описание изображения...
2090 просмотров
schedule 23.08.2022

Ускорение расчета скользящей суммы в pandas groupby
Я хочу вычислять скользящие суммы по группам для большого количества групп, и у меня возникают проблемы с тем, чтобы сделать это достаточно быстро. В Pandas есть встроенные методы для прокрутки и расширения вычислений. Вот пример: import...
897 просмотров

Прокрутите скользящую сумму Pandas (чтобы получить сумму последних 100)
У меня есть следующие данные: Date Qty 01/01/2019 4.15 02/01/2019 12.39 03/01/2019 14.15 04/01/2019 12.15 05/01/2019 3.26 06/01/2019 6.23 07/01/2019 15.89 08/01/2019 5.55 09/01/2019 12.49 10/01/2019 9.4 11/01/2019 9.11 12/01/2019...
355 просмотров

GoogleBigQuery SQL: сделайте скользящий средний подзапрос или присоединяйтесь более эффективно для больших наборов данных
Во-первых, я понял, как получить то, что мне нужно, с помощью подзапроса или соединения. Проблемы, с которыми я столкнулся из-за отсутствия опыта работы с GBQ: GBQ не разрешает «коррелированные подзапросы» поскольку объем данных, которые я...
39 просмотров

Скользящее 182-дневное среднее
У меня есть набор данных с несколькими сайтами и годами выборки с оценкой за каждый день года. Например, SiteA содержит данные за 40 лет со значением для каждого дня, а год выборки определяется как Sampling.Year. Чтобы сбить с толку, наш год выборки...
63 просмотров
schedule 05.09.2023

Функция прокрутки временных рядов на группу
У меня есть набор данных следующего типа: ID date RET 1 10026 20171227 -0.003768 2 10026 20171228 0.008958 3 10027 20171227 -0.001447 4 10027 20171228 -0.017454 5 10028 20171227 -0.009988 6 10028 20171228 0.013813 Мне...
36 просмотров
schedule 06.06.2024

Скользящая сумма панд, которая включает предыдущие и предстоящие дни
Новичок, в основном, пытается найти скользящую сумму, которая включает сегодня, последние 4 дня и ближайшие дни, в данном случае 1 следующий день (завтра). Test 1995-07-01 1 1995-07-02 0 1995-07-03 0 1995-07-04 1...
169 просмотров
schedule 15.10.2023

Как я могу создать условное скользящее среднее?
Я хочу иметь возможность выполнять скользящее среднее в столбце данных на основе значений, помеченных как True в отдельном столбце. Ниже приведен пример набора данных. Data Condition 2020-01-01 0:00 2.0...
63 просмотров
schedule 02.03.2022

текущий счет отдельных пользователей
Я хочу подсчитать скользящее количество уникальных пользователей с переменными временными окнами. Вот пример того, что у меня есть, и желаемого результата. have <- data.frame(user = c(1, 2, 2, 3,...
379 просмотров
schedule 29.07.2022

Добавить столбец даты к расчету скользящей суммы временных рядов в R
Предположим, у меня есть следующие данные временного ряда: source +-----------+---+ | Date | A | +-----------+---+ | 31-Dec-15 | 1 | | 31-Dec-16 | 2 | | 31-Dec-17 | 3 | | 31-Dec-18 | 4 | | 31-Dec-19 | 5 | +-----------+---+ Я выполняю...
23 просмотров

Есть ли способ в Excel сбросить совокупный итог?
Я пытаюсь найти способ сбрасывать накопленную сумму каждый раз, когда я достигаю 600 долларов. Например, мой клиент платит мне случайные суммы каждый месяц, как только общая сумма достигает 600, я хотел бы сбросить счетчик и начать считать сумму от...
231 просмотров

Как узнать общее количество активных событий в любую дату на основе сохраненных дат начала и окончания? в Табло
В имеющемся у меня наборе данных хранятся события с их ID , start date и end date . Образец таких данных можно взять как Event Id Start Date End Date 1 01-01-2020 05-01-2020 2 02-01-2020 07-01-2020 3 05-01-2020 08-01-2020 4...
29 просмотров

произошла ошибка при запуске выбранного генератора кода: Ошибка восстановления пакета. Откат изменений пакета - РЕШЕНО
Я пробую разные решения, но они не работают для меня. Сначала я попробовал это: Ошибка: сбой восстановления пакета после попытки чтобы очистить весь кеш диспетчера пакетов, попробуйте обновить все пакеты, но ничего. Как я исправил эту проблему: я...
156 просмотров